The manufacturer has unveiled the design for their all new IONIQ 6 Electrified Streamliner, featuring a unique mindful design concept.

Hyundai have revealed the official design for their new IONIQ 6, the company s second all-electric model in their newest line-up.

According to the manufacturer, the IONIQ 6 is an electrified streamliner, and features an aerodynamic, sculpted profile giving it a cocooning interior effect.

Elegant Exterior 

The new model features a sleek, elegant profile with the help of subtle curves and contours, creating a vehicle with sophistication and beauty at the centre.

Following the company s Prophecy EV Concept, the IONIQ 6 utilities clean, simple lines and enhanced aerodynamics to create what Hyundai designers call Emotional Efficiency .

It features an ultra-low drag coefficient of just 0.21, aided by features such as its low nose, active frontal air flaps, wheel gap reducers and optional slim digital side mirrors.

The rear sees a wing-inspired spoiler with winglet, slight boat-tail structure, and separation traps on either side of the bumper, all adding to the unique aerodynamics which make this electric vehicle smoothly satisfying as well as eye-catching.

Offering the best in lighting, the IONIQ 6 also comprises over 700 Parametric Pixels throughout its design, located in the headlamps, rear combination lamps, front lower sensors, air vent garnishes and centre console indicator, a staple feature of the IONIQ brand.

Impactful Interior 

Inside the vehicle, the sleek, aerodynamic design creates a cocooning interior space which envelops driver and passengers to provide a comfortable and more personal space. This is aided by the company s Electric Global Modular Platform (E-GMP), enabling designers to stretch the interior in both the front and rear to create a more spacious feeling with improved leg room.

Among the IONIQ 6 s impressive technological make-up is an ergonomically designed control unit, featuring a modular touchscreen dashboard with a 12-inch full-touch infotainment display and 12-inch digital cluster.

All this is joined by Dual Colour Ambient Lighting which provides the main illumination inside the vehicle. With a spectrum of 64 colours and six dual colour themes to choose from, users can customise their driving experience for optimum ambience and relaxation, with the 4-dot Interactive Pixel Lights on the steering wheel enabling easy access.

Not only does the IONIQ 6 feature a sleek profile and mood-boosting interior, but it also utilises eco-friendly materials in an Ethical Uniqueness theme to deliver on sustainability.

This includes the use of recycled pigment paint from end-of-life tires to the cladding and bamboo charcoal pigment body paint on the outside, as well as various materials inside- from eco-process leather and recycled PET fabric in the seats, to a bio TPO skin on the dashboard, and a recycled fishing net carpet.

SangYup Lee, Executive Vice president and Head of Hyundai Design Centre, said:

IONIQ 6 connects an emotional convergence of functionality with aesthetics. The distinctive streamlined design is the result of close cooperation between engineers and designers, with obsessive attention to detail and customer-centric values at the core. We have created the IONIQ 6 as a mindful cocoon that offers personalised place for all.  

3D World Premiere 

With the IONIQ 6 s launch comes the need for a memorable premiere, as the model takes to the market in July 2022.

Alongside the reveal of the all-new design, Hyundai have also released an immersive 3D digital film to showcase their latest model, to be displayed at K-POP Square (Seoul), Piccadilly Circus (London), and the Big Kahuna (New York)- three of the world s most prominent billboard sites.

The world premiere will see the full specifications for the IONIQ 6 revealed, including specific information on the features and technology on offer.
